

Sri Lanka Women will take on Indonesia Women in Match No. 6 of the Women’s Asia Cup 2026 on Wednesday, September 2, at the Dubai International Cricket Stadium.
Sri Lanka Women got their campaign off to a strong start, defeating the United Arab Emirates Women by nine wickets in their tournament opener. They will look to carry that winning momentum into their next game and strengthen their chances of securing a place in the knockout stage.
Meanwhile, Indonesia Women suffered a 71-run defeat against Bangladesh Women in their opening match. Making their maiden appearance in the tournament, they will aim to put up a stronger performance and make an impression in the upcoming fixture.

SL W vs INA W: Probable Best Performers of the Match
Probable Best Batter: Chamari Athapaththu
Chamari Athapaththu could be the key batter in this clash. She scored 48 runs in Sri Lanka Women’s opening game against the UAE Women at an impressive strike rate of 192. Her aggressive approach, combined with her wealth of experience, could prove crucial and give Sri Lanka an edge over the opposition.
Probable Best Bowler: Mithali Ayodhya
Mithali Ayodhya could be the key bowler in this clash. She impressed in the opening match, finishing with excellent figures of 3/16. She will look to carry that momentum into the next game and use her skills to produce crucial breakthroughs for her team.
